Как добавлять/обновлять объекты с помощью сериализаторов в Django Rest Framework?

<

Это мой views.py:

from rest_framework.response import Response
from rest_framework.decorators import api_view
from .serializers import parcelSerialiser
@api_view(['POST'])
def addItem(request):
   serializer = parcelSerialiser(data=request.data, many = True)
   print(request.data)
   print(serializer.is_valid())
   print(serializer.errors)
   if serializer.is_valid():
   serializer.save()
   return Response(serializer.data)

и мой serializers.py:

from rest_framework import serializers
from mainMenu.checkIn.models import Parcels
class parcelSerialiser(serializers.ModelSerializer):
   class Meta:
      model = Parcels
      fields = '__all__'
Вернуться на верх